Scope of This Guide:
Alcoholic beverage products are generally organized into three main categories: beer, wine and distilled spirits. Beer manufacturing involves growing or acquiring grain and other ingredients, brewing, packaging and distribution.
Wine making involves harvesting and crushing grapes, fermenting the juice, aging the wine, filtering and bottling. Distilled spirits, such as vodka, rum, bourbon and specialty liqueurs, are produced by fermenting fruit, vegetables or grain, then distilling the preparation to purify it and control flavor, color and alcohol content.
The tobacco production industry is segmented into growers, dealers (who purchase and process leaf tobacco) and manufacturers. Finished products are sold to wholesalers, large retail concerns, vending machine operators and others.
Although these two industry groups are distinctive, they share much in common. Companies that compete on a national or international level exhibit a high degree of industry concentration, high profitability and high barriers to entry. Both groups are highly regulated and heavily taxed. The degree of market saturation is high and customers of both types of products show strong brand loyalty. Quantitative demand for their products tends to remain steady through times of economic prosperity and recession.
